Initially a bit boring, but the story picked up a lot around chapter 7 and I couldn’t wait to continue every time I put it down. I liked the banter and problem solving, similar to The Martian. Many of the characters felt well motivated and their relationships interesting. I could have done without the constant mentions of the protagonist’s past relationship drama, but it wasn’t too egregious. The world building was solid, a lot of thought was put into how society, economy, and technology might work on a frontier town on the moon.
